Slash Les Paul Goldtop Limited Edition(s)

I didn't get a chance to post this the other day, but you knew there was no way I would miss this. Yet another Limited Edition Goldtop on it's way, this time featuring my main man Slash. Maybe I should name this site SlashToyBox... ooh that sounds wrong.

Anyway, here is the lowdown:

Two models, Gibson and Epiphone.

Epiphone:

  • mahogany body (with maple top) and neck
  • Slash neck profile
  • rosewood fingerboard
  • 22 frets, 24.75″ scale length
  • Tune-o-matic bridge
  • LockTone stopbar tailpiece
  • 2 Seymour Duncan Alnico Pro-II humbucker pickups
  • 3-way pickup switch
  • 2 volume and 2 tone controls

Gibson:

  • Slash neck profile
  • skull and crossbones and top hat logo with his signature headstock
  • Plek system setup
  • Custom Slash Electronics
  • rosewood fingerboard
  • 22 frets, 24.75″ scale length
  • Tune-o-matic bridge
  • LockTone stopbar tailpiece
  • 2 Seymour Duncan Alnico Pro-II humbucker pickups
  • 3-way pickup switch
  • 2 volume and 2 tone controls

The Gibson is limited to 1000 guitars, and the Epiphone is not as limited at 2000.
